Roof Damage Inspection in Berks County, PA
Roof damage inspection services involve a thorough assessment of a property's roof to identify any signs of deterioration, leaks, or structural issues. These inspections typically cover various types of projects, including post-storm evaluations, routine maintenance checks, and damage assessments after severe weather events such as hail, wind, or heavy snowfall. Homeowners often seek this service to gain a clear understanding of their roof’s current condition, determine if repairs are needed, and prevent potential issues from escalating into costly repairs or replacements.
Before requesting a roof damage inspection, property owners usually want to know what specific concerns or visible signs to look for, such as missing shingles, water stains, or sagging areas. They may also inquire about the scope of the inspection and what areas will be examined, including the roof surface, flashing, gutters, and attic if accessible. Having an understanding of these aspects helps homeowners make informed decisions about necessary repairs and maintenance to protect their property’s value and safety.

Roof Damage Inspection Questions
What signs indicate roof damage? Visible issues like missing shingles, leaks, or water stains inside the property suggest potential roof damage that needs inspection.
Why is a roof damage inspection important? It helps identify issues early, preventing further damage and costly repairs by ensuring the roof’s integrity.
What types of damage are checked during an inspection? Inspectors look for storm impacts, wear and tear, broken or missing shingles, and signs of water intrusion or structural concerns.
How often should a roof be inspected? Regular inspections are recommended after severe weather events or every few years to maintain roof health and safety.
